1 year review
1 year review of the medium mattress by a 230lb side sleeper: Month 1: Foam was is so thick, its cloud like. Felt more like a plush than a medium. Months 2-3: Perfect. Slept great. Months 4-5: Noticing the foam layers are beginning to lose their loft. Month 6: Foam is starting to bottom out, I began to feel the coil spring layer on my side. Months 8-9: Mattress foam was no longer providing any support. I felt as if i was sleeping on a firm coil spring bed. I began thinking I'm going to need a new mattress soon.. 12 months: Mattress has been replaced and now in the towns dump where it belongs. I had high hopes for this mattress but the long term just isn't there.

Very soft, in fact too soft
If you buy the Ultra Plush, expect a SUPER SOFT mattress. In fact it is so soft, it feels like it is actually hurting rather than helping since there is virtually no support. We like a plush mattress but this is nuts. When you lie on it, and we are not big people, from the side you can only see 80% of us. Medium firm is probably the best. The other issue is sheets staying on. The cover is incredibly slick and the sheets slip off with ease. You will need a zip-on mattress cover that has some friction to keep the sheets from slipping off the corners. All it takes is getting in the bed and a corner will come off. We have the right sized, deep pocket sheets (from Sams). If your weight is in the 100 to 120 pound range, you may not sink like a rock. An average adult (I weigh 190), I am in a hole. This one is going to being returned.
